mortuary-chapel.
1. Chapel, free-standing or attached to a church, under which is a sepulchre or tomb, often built and used for interment by one family.

2. Chapel in a cemetery, or attached to a building (e.g. a hospital), where coffined bodies briefly lie before disposal.
